BMC SB 25-60 Series Insulators: The Smart Choice for Power Systems introduction
The SB series standoff insulators are pivotal in cutting-edge energy sectors, including battery packs for new-energy vehicles, energy storage systems, and photovoltaic inverters.
In new-energy vehicle battery packs, these insulators ensure the safe isolation of circuits, effectively preventing current leakage and maintaining the stable operation of the entire battery system.
Within energy storage systems, the SB series busbar insulators provide robust support, enabling stable performance in complex electrical environments.
As core components of photovoltaic inverters, which convert direct current into alternating current, the SB series low-to-medium voltage insulators effectively isolate circuits, prevent current interference and leakage, and withstand high-temperature conditions. This ensures efficient conversion and stable operation of photovoltaic inverters.
Recognizing the diverse and challenging installation environments faced by our customers—such as outdoor settings with high temperatures and humidity, like photovoltaic power stations in desert regions—we understand the critical need for insulators that offer exceptional high-temperature resistance, moisture resistance, and durability.
To meet these stringent requirements, our company has established a comprehensive and scientific quality inspection system. When customers have concerns or requirements regarding the reliability of our insulators, we conduct a series of targeted reliability tests tailored to their specific needs.
These tests include:
Long-Term Operation Tests in Simulated High-Temperature Environments: By placing the insulators in a high-temperature test chamber with varying temperature gradients and durations, we monitor changes in performance indicators such as insulation resistance and dielectric constant under high-temperature conditions.
Simulated Humidity Environment Tests: Utilizing professional humidity test equipment, we control environmental humidity levels and observe the surface conditions and electrical performance of the insulators under different humidity conditions.
Durability Tests: Simulating current shocks and mechanical vibrations encountered during actual use, we evaluate the performance stability of the insulators over extended periods.
Upon completion of these tests, we provide detailed and accurate reliability test reports, ensuring our insulators meet the highest standards of performance and durability.
BMC SB 25-60 Series Insulators: The Smart Choice for Power Systems specification
| Product features(Technical Data) | Meet ROHS 2.0 environmental requirements Colors, inserts, materials can be customized according to customer requirements |
| Type | SB series(SB-type hexagonal support insulators) |
| Product height | 25-100 mm |
| Product diameter | 25-60mm |
| Thread | M6-M12 |
| Insert material | brass, steel |
| Raw material | unsaturated resin (BMC/DMC) |
| MOQ | 100 pcs |
| Working temperature | -40-140℃ |
| Flame retardant grade | UL94 V0 (3mm) |
| Hot wire temperature | 960℃ |
| Operating voltage (AC) | 800-4000V |
| Working voltage (DC) | 1100-5600V |
| Test items | low and high temperature test, pressure resistance, torque strength, tension, bending force, pressure, insulation resistance, ROHS, flame retardant |
| Certificates | CE, REACH, ELV, SGS |
| Quality System | ISO9001, ISO14001, IATF16949 |
